2013-08-21 20 views
1

我正在開發一個Android應用程序,我在哪裏使用TimePicker。問題是,根據Android的不同版本,TimePicker Style沒有得到更新。Timepicker風格不根據Android版本chaning

即使在最新的jellyBean手機中也出現相同的較早版本的TimePicker。 不確定可能是什麼問題。

請幫忙!謝謝!

UPDATE:

值-V11,在包V14文件夾具有用下面的代碼style.xml。

<style name="AppBaseTheme" parent="android:Theme.Light"> 
    <!-- 
     Theme customizations available in newer API levels can go in 
     res/values-vXX/styles.xml, while customizations related to 
     backward-compatibility can go here. 



    --> 
</style> 

<style name="myDialog" parent="android:style/Theme.Dialog"> 
    <item name="android:windowNoTitle">true</item> 
</style> 
+0

請張貼您的'AndroidManifest.xml'。特別是具有主題和目標sdk的部分。 –

+0

查看我的manifest.xml鏈接http://txtup.co/XCY9T。 – Dave

+0

我看到您使用'Theme.NoTitleBar'作爲應用主題,並且還有一些使用'@ style/myDialog'作爲主題的活動。只是爲了檢查這是否是真正的原因,請嘗試刪除這些主題更改(以回退到默認主題)。 –

回答

0

是否在項目目錄中有一個名爲values-xhdpi/values-hdpi的文件夾?

+0

我有這些文件夾,它對正常活動工作正常。但是,如果我將包含timepicker的活動作爲對話活動進行,則會應用最新的TimePicker樣式。 – Dave

+0

確定從這些文件夾中刪除style.xml或只是從它們中刪除應用程序樣式,以克服最新的Android版本主題。最新發生的事情是你的主題被覆蓋最新的主題只是檢查,如果你可以在這些文件夾style.xml文件中找到任何App/base主題,並簡單評論他們,看到神奇的 ..我希望多數民衆贊成你想要的 –

+0

我想要最新時間選擇器的風格來最新的手機,這是沒有發生。即使最新的手機都顯示舊的風格本身。請再次檢查問題。 – Dave